Every year tons of new helmets get their debut at Eurobike, so we rounded up about ten new lids to give you an idea of some of the latest & greatest trends coming for next season’s riding. Gravel bikes are a hit everywhere, and head protection is no different, with any off-road helmets for that matter. Integration of new electronics is always big too. But the biggest trend is probably affordability, with a number of helmets bringing advanced tech & protection down to prices most cyclists can actually afford…
Kask Caipi affordable mountain bike helmet
The Caipi at 140€ combines the tech from Kask’s more advanced road & trail helmets into a more affordable, lightweight (250g for an M) package.
The new mountain bike helmet gets a virtually indestructible soft visor, 22 exterior vents, two sizes (52-58cm M or 58-62cm L), and six color options (orange not show.)
